The Locked Ward
Whatever the cause, it's the Crime of the Decade when glamorous Georgia Cartwright, who was adopted as a newborn, is accused of killing the biological daughter of her wealthy, Southern family.
Georgia is locked in a psychiatric institution where the most violent offenders are held while she awaits trial. The only words she whispers when her estranged twin sister Mandy visits are, “I didn’t do it. You’ve got to get me out of here.”
Mandy doesn't trust Georgia, but she can't abandon her in a place so eerie and menacing that it seems to exist in another dimension. Is Georgia the victim of a powerful family that's so depraved murder is the least of their crimes? Or is Mandy being led down a path of madness into the web of a master manipulator?

- Georgia’s lawyer calls Mandy and says they are twins and Georgia wants to see her.
- Mandy visits Georgia in the psychiatric ward and Georgia asks her to help prove she's innocent of killing Annabelle.
- Georgia lets Mandy take her things which includes her house key.
- Mandy pokes around Georgia’s apartment trying to learn more about her and finds a thumb drive in her mailbox.
- The thumb drive contains a video of Senator Dawson leaving Annabelle’s residence.
- Mandy visits Georgia again and she tells Mandy that Annabelle was sleeping with Senator Dawson and gives her Tony's name.
- Patty, a new patient on the unit, takes a liking to Georgia and stays close by her for the few days she is there before her release.
- Mandy calls Tony and arranges to meet with him but when she gets to his office, he’s dead.
- After her release, Patty goes to visit Georgia who decides to confide everything in Patty, hoping Patty will help her.
- Patty tells Georgia that she works for Senator Dawson and she got admitted on purpose to spy on Georgia and find out what she knows.
- Shortly before her death, Annabelle and Georgia had actually started getting close, Georgia even told her about Mandy.
- Mandy goes to Honey looking for answers.
- Honey tells her they paid her dad to take Mandy away because she didn't want three babies.
- Mandy tells Honey everything she has uncovered and is able to figure out that Honey is the one who killed Annabelle.
- Annabelle had done a DNA test and found out Senator Dawson was her father, he was not sleeping with her - his actions were those of a protective father.
- Annabelle was going to confront Senator Dawson and Honey the night of her birthday but Honey didn't want the truth coming out so she killed Annabelle to keep her quiet.
- Senator Dawson shows up and hears Honey admit she killed Annabelle so he attacks her.
- Afterwards, Senator Dawson admits to the affair with Honey and turns her in to the police.
- Epilogue: Honey is trying to spin a story that she’s sacrificing herself to save Georgia.
- Final twist: Georgia isn’t a killer but Mandy is; she killed the man who raped her roommate in college.
